Overview
R5F1017CANA#60 from Renesas is a 24-pin RL78/G13 16-bit microcontroller with 16 KB flash memory, 2 KB RAM, and no data flash, designed for ultra-low-power embedded control in consumer-grade applications (−40°C to +85°C). It features a 32 MHz RL78 CPU core delivering 41 DMIPS, 66 μA/MHz active current, 0.57 μA RTC+LVD standby, 10-bit ADC (6 channels), and integrated peripherals including UART, I²C, CSI, 16-bit timers, and real-time clock.
For engineers reviewing the R5F1017CANA#60 datasheet, R5F1017CANA#60 pinout, R5F1017CANA#60 application, or R5F1017CANA#60 equivalent, key selection criteria include its HWQFN-24 package, absence of data flash, A-grade temperature rating, and suitability for battery-powered sensor nodes, smart home controls, and low-cost industrial monitoring where code size ≤16 KB and minimal non-volatile data logging are sufficient.
Technical Context
The R5F1017CANA#60 implements the RL78 CISC CPU core with 3-stage pipeline and configurable instruction timing (0.03125 μs min @ 32 MHz). It operates from a single 1.6–5.5 V supply and supports multiple low-power modes-HALT, STOP, and SNOOZE-with dedicated low-speed oscillator for RTC/LVD operation at 0.57 μA.
Peripherals include up to 2 UART channels (one supporting LIN-bus), 3–10 I²C/Simplified I²C interfaces, 2–8 CSI channels, 8–16 16-bit timers, 12-bit interval timer, calendar-based RTC with alarm/correction, and 8/10-bit ADC with internal 1.45 V reference and temperature sensor-enabled only in HS mode.

FAQ
What is the maximum operating frequency and performance of the R5F1017CANA#60?
The R5F1017CANA#60 operates at up to 32 MHz using its high-speed on-chip oscillator, delivering 41 DMIPS of processing performance. Its RL78 CPU core achieves a minimum instruction execution time of 0.03125 μs at 32 MHz, and supports configurable clock scaling down to 32.768 kHz for ultra-low-power RTC operation. This makes the R5F1017CANA#60 suitable for both responsive real-time control and extended battery-life applications.
Does the R5F1017CANA#60 include data flash memory?
No, the R5F1017CANA#60 does not include data flash memory. As indicated by the "101" prefix in its part number (per Renesas RL78/G13 naming convention), it provides 16 KB of code flash and 2 KB of RAM but omits the 4 KB data flash found in "100"-series variants like R5F1007CANA#60. Applications requiring non-volatile parameter storage must use external EEPROM or select a data-flash-equipped variant.
What package type and pin count does the R5F1017CANA#60 use?
The R5F1017CANA#60 uses a 24-pin HWQFN package (4 mm × 4 mm, 0.5 mm pitch) with an exposed thermal pad, designated by the "NA" suffix and "#60" tray packaging code. This compact, thermally efficient package supports high-density PCB layouts and is compatible with standard reflow soldering processes used in automated manufacturing.
What are the supported low-power modes on the R5F1017CANA#60?
The R5F1017CANA#60 supports HALT, STOP, and SNOOZE low-power modes. In STOP mode with only RTC and LVD active, it draws just 0.57 μA - enabling multi-year operation on coin-cell batteries. HALT mode reduces current to ~1.2 μA with CPU halted but peripherals active, while SNOOZE enables background ADC or serial operation during low-power sleep, balancing responsiveness and energy efficiency.
Can the R5F1017CANA#60 operate from a single 3.3 V supply, and what I/O voltage levels does it support?
Yes, the R5F1017CANA#60 operates from a single 1.6 V to 5.5 V supply, making it fully compatible with standard 3.3 V systems. Its I/O ports support different-potential interfacing - meaning they can safely connect directly to 1.8 V, 2.5 V, or 3.0 V peripherals without external level shifters - simplifying mixed-voltage system design and reducing component count in sensor and communication subsystems.
